10:36⇢Trump Claims Iran Agreed to US Terms
⌨The newspapers extensively report on potential US-Iran diplomatic progress. Trump, visiting Qatar during his Middle East tour, claimed "Iran has somehow agreed to our conditions" (BBC Persian, Radio Farda). This follows Ali Shamkhani's NBC interview where he stated Iran would eliminate nuclear stockpiles if sanctions were immediately lifted (Kayhan London, Radio Farda). President Pezeshkian responded dismissively, saying he "doesn't have time to listen to Trump's speech" and rejected Trump's characterization of Iranian officials as "thieves" (ISNA). Domestically, Pezeshkian addressed crowds in Kermanshah, emphasizing that Iran will overcome crises through "unity, empathy and the Leader's wisdom" (IRNA).
